Output 63aef61ee23d679d2da41cef1fb2a75d47e09ddb31cf8df621b59f8e20204c53:14

value
682865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89eb1af52bdfa4939dac05092c955309125450f8 OP_EQUAL
address
3EGG9E9BuMPJTt1C9f3P4SEBopELNXMNfK
transaction
63aef61ee23d679d2da41cef1fb2a75d47e09ddb31cf8df621b59f8e20204c53
confirmations
280890
spent
true